Explore Kigali on a guided walking tour with a local guide. Visit the Kigali Genocide Memorial, explore Nyamirambo, and take a public bus ride to Kimironko Market.
Meet your guide and start your day with a short walk and an introduction to Kigali’s past and present. Your first stop is the Kigali Genocide Memorial, a quiet and important place where you will learn about Rwanda’s history and how the country has rebuilt with peace and hope. This visit is emotional but very important to understand Rwanda’s journey.
Next, walk along the beautiful Imbuga Walk (also called the Car Free Zone). It’s a long walking street with cafes, benches, art, and music. See how modern Kigali is becoming, and enjoy a relaxed walk in the heart of the city.
Then, ride like a local on a public bus to Nyamirambo, one of Kigali’s oldest and liveliest neighborhoods. See how people move around and experience Kigali from the ground level—safe, fun, and very local.
Nyamirambo is full of life, colorful houses, street food, barber shops, local fashion, and music. It’s home to Kigali’s Muslim community and many women’s cooperatives. Walk through the streets, meet friendly locals, and learn how daily life feels here. Stop for snacks like sambusas or chapati at a local food stall.
After Nyamirambo, hop on another public bus/motorbike and ride to Kimironko Market, one of the busiest and most colorful markets in Kigali. Your guide will help you explore the fresh food stalls, tailor section, fruit sellers, and clothing vendors. Try fruits like passion fruit, mango, or pineapple, or buy a small souvenir.
Enjoy a local lunch at a small restaurant or food stall; try Rwandan dishes like beans, rice, plantains, or brochette (grilled meat).
